    Quote Originally Posted by ProWire View Post
    I wonder if you can split the signal two ways before these without locking it first...
    It has cascade out ports, so you wouldn't need to. I am willing to bet it's just a set of high frequency splitters + power inserters + 4 swm-8s in one case. Nothing groundbreaking other than they crammed it all into one box.

    Quote Originally Posted by JosephB View Post
    ...I am willing to bet it's just a set of high frequency splitters + power inserters + 4 swm-8s in one case. Nothing groundbreaking other than they crammed it all into one box.
    That is what it looks like to me, and if I were to use them, then I would have to inventory at least one of these monsters as a spare, and if it developed a problem and I replaced it, I might not be able to leave the site and call the job complete until I had checked the operation of all 32 tuners connected to it.

    As I see it, the application where this will be golden is in flush-mounted 24" x 24" x 4" boxes, since none of the current SWM splitting chassis fit in them.
